1994 Proton Saloon vs. 2008 Volkswagen Bora

To start off, 2008 Volkswagen Bora is newer by 14 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Proton Saloon.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Proton Saloon would be higher. At 1,896 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Volkswagen Bora is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Volkswagen Bora (128 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 54 more horse power than 1994 Proton Saloon. (74 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Volkswagen Bora should accelerate faster than 1994 Proton Saloon.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Volkswagen Bora weights approximately 423 kg more than 1994 Proton Saloon.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Volkswagen Bora (310 Nm @ 1900 RPM) has 202 more torque (in Nm) than 1994 Proton Saloon. (108 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 2008 Volkswagen Bora will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1994 Proton Saloon.
